Overview
Microsoft Teams is part of Evergreen's Microsoft 365 suite, offering a secure and compliant platform for productivity, collaboration, and communication. Key features include:
- file and data sharing
- direct messaging via individual and group chat
- team meetings
- video and voice calling

Teams How To
How do I access Microsoft Teams? Microsoft Teams is accessed through a browser, or downloaded as a desktop client or a mobile app.

Changing Your Profile Name
The display name in Teams is set by your profile in our Microsoft 365 system. The links below describe the process to change your chosen name or to make a legal name change.
